A Cloud-Based Temperature Data Logger is a specialized device designed to continuously monitor and record temperature readings in various environments, with the data being stored and accessible via cloud-based platforms. These data loggers are typically equipped with temperature sensors and wireless connectivity capabilities, allowing them to transmit temperature data to cloud servers in real-time or at predefined intervals. Cloud-based temperature data loggers eliminate the need for physical access to the device for data retrieval, as users can remotely access and manage temperature data from any internet-connected device, such as a smartphone, tablet, or computer. Additionally, these data loggers often come with features such as customizable logging intervals, alarm notifications for temperature excursions, and data visualization tools for analysis and reporting. Cloud-based temperature data loggers find applications in various industries, including p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, healthcare, logistics, and environmental monitoring, where accurate and reliable temperature monitoring is critical for product quality, compliance, and safety.
The Cloud-Based Temperature Data Logger market is currently experiencing significant growth as organizations increasingly adopt cloud-based solutions for remote temperature monitoring and data management. With the rise of IoT (Internet of Things) technology and the need for real-time visibility into temperature-sensitive assets, there is a growing demand for data loggers equipped with cloud connectivity capabilities. These devices offer advantages such as centralized data storage, remote access, and real-time alerts, enabling organizations to monitor temperature conditions across multiple locations and assets from anywhere in the world. Additionally, as regulatory requirements become more stringent in industries such as pharmaceuticals, food and beverage, and healthcare, the demand for cloud-based temperature data loggers that offer compliance features and audit trails is expected to rise. Looking ahead, the future development trends of the Cloud-Based Temperature Data Logger market are expected to focus on enhanced connectivity, interoperability, and scalability. Integration with advanced analytics, AI (Artificial Intelligence), and machine learning algorithms will enable predictive maintenance, anomaly detection, and proactive decision-making. Moreover, there is a growing emphasis on data security and privacy, driving the adoption of cloud-based temperature data loggers with robust encryption and authentication mechanisms.
